手机版

湛师人 | 岭南师范学院(原湛江师范学院)BBS论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

搜索
查看: 1625|回复: 0
打印 上一主题 下一主题

iPhone 文件权限简单介绍

[复制链接]

签到天数: 6 天

[LV.2]偶尔看看I

跳转到指定楼层
1#楼
发表于 2010.9.2 12:56:35 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
iPhone的权限有: 读出(read),写入(write),运行(exec ute)三种
而在机器上只有开和关 (1=可以(开), 0=不可以(关))这两种表示方式,因此可以利用三位二进制数来标识iPhone上文件的权限

7 (十进制)= 111 (二进制)(可以读, 可以写, 可以执行)
6 (十进制)= 110 (二进制)
5 (十进制)= 101 (二进制)(可以读, 不可以写, 可以执行)
4 (十进制)= 100 (二进制)
3 (十进制)= 011 (二进制)
2 (十进制)= 010 (二进制)(不可以读, 可以写, 不可以执行)
1 (十进制)= 001 (二进制)
0 (十进制)= 000 (二进制)(不可以读, 不可以写, 不可以执行)
0 = 什么都不可以
7 = 什么都可以 (读出(read),写入(write),运行(exec ute))
5 = 可以读和运行 (读出(read),运行(exec ute))

【一般是不管全部用户,不安全。不放就是0, 0就是什么都不可以】
iPhone有4组:全部用户(all),文件用户(user)、同组用户(group)  和其他用户(other)
                0                   7              5                5

按照上面的说法,那么我们可以得到如下的示例:
755 = 文件用户可以读出(read)写入(write)运行(exec ute)
      同组用户可以读出(read),运行(exec ute)
      其他用户可以读出(read),运行(exec ute)
其他的,如700, 750, 555, 777也是类似如此的。

注意:用户指的是软件的不同组别!
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享分享 分享淘帖 顶 踩
您需要登录后才可以回帖 登录 | 注册

本版积分规则

使用帮助
1.发帖导航 2.帮助文档 3.账号密码 4.广告业务 5.社团合作 6.联系我们 举报 | 报错

版权声明
免责声明
关于本站
联系我们
业务合作
Archiver
举报

Copyright © 湛师人论坛 zhanshiren.com 2008-2013 All Rights Reserved. 版权所有 ( 粤ICP备09028485号

Powered by Discuz! X3.1 © Comsenz Inc. GMT+8, 2024.11.1 09:05   

快速回复 返回顶部 返回列表